First gas sensor with ultra low power consumption developed for the portable handheld devices. The CCS801 is a volatile organic compound gas sensor which can detect Carbon Monoxide (CO), a wide range of Volatile Organic Compounds (VOC) and which can also be used as a CO2 equivalent sensor. With a very small footprint, only 6mm², the package is adapted to consumer applications.

AMS buys Cambridge sensor startup
16/6/2016· Because Cambridge CMOS gets its sensors made on CMOS wafers it also allows monolithic integration with other MEMS and sensor technologies and even local analog and digital signal processing. AMS pointed out the ability to integrate additional sensors such as relative humidity, temperature, and pressure to produce a more complete environmental sensing system.

CMOS Sensors Explained | Light Stalking
25/4/2019· In a CCD sensor, that analogue electronic signal is sent to the edge of the sensor, where a processor converts it to a digital code. This happens for every single pixel on the sensor simultaneously. The CMOS sensor differs because rather than sending the analogue electronic signal to the edge of the sensor, each individual photosite converts the signal to digital before sending it out to be ...
Datasheet for CCS801 (Preproduction) V CCS801 Ultralow ...
CCS801 is an ultralow power MOX multigas sensor for monitoring indoor air quality including Carbon Monoxide (CO) and a wide range of Volatile Organic Compounds (VOCs). CCS801 can be used as an equivalent carbon dioxide (eCO 2) sensor to represent eCO 2 levels in real world environments, where the main cause of VOCs is from humans.
AMS improves Cambridge gas sensor ICs eeNews Analog
17/7/2018· Major upgrades to the software libraries of the CCS801, an analog volatile organic compound (VOC) sensor IC, and the device firmware for CCS811, a digital VOC sensor IC, have reduced the initialization period from more than 48 hours to 60 minutes.

Cambridge CMOS Sensor CCS801 System Plus Consulting
28/10/2015· Cambridge CMOS Sensors is a young company and the CCS801 is their first product for large volume. CCMOSS has developed a complex SiO2 membrane and a multiheater to reduce the duration of the measurement. Low Power CMOS Digital VOC Sensor for Indoor Air Quality ...
3/9/2020· The new broadband VOC, SGP40 can identify VOC pollution source and allows the user to take necessary action when they are built into an air quality monitor. With an integrated CMOSens sensor system on a single chip based on a metal oxide sensor provides a humidity compensated indoor air quality signal via a digital I2C interface .
